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Ensure website content is accurate and up-to-date
  • Publish, edit, and update website and blog pages as required
  • Ensure quality content by copyediting, proofreading, ensuring consistent style and brand
  • Maintain SLR Community event listings on their respective microsites
  • Implement and maintain appropriate SEO tactics to increase traffic
  • Use Google analytics to report on site use and optimization
  • Ensure all online directory listings are accurate and up-to-date
  • Maintain an editorial calendar for social media
  • Keep up to date on all platforms and industry trends
  • Create and implement strategies to enhance engagement on social media platforms

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Communications or Marketing or related field
  • Exceptional written communication skills with superior grammar and spelling
  • The ability to produce compelling and concise copy for online media
  • Proficient with technology, esp. Google Apps, publishing tools
  • Basic knowledge of SEO
  • In-depth knowledge and technical understanding of social media platforms
  • Experience with Google Analytics, Google Adwords preferred
  • Experience with email marketing service preferred
  • Ability to work some flexible hours, including occasional evenings and weekends

Guided by our “Right Values” mission, Senior Living Residences is a trusted leader among residents and their families, healthcare professionals, employees, not-for-profit clients and investor partners. Since 1990 Senior Living Residences (SLR) has been at the forefront of innovation in senior living, known as a trailblazer from its earliest days when SLR’s Founders were instrumental in establishing the assisted living industry in Massachusetts.Beginning with a single community in 1994, SLR is an owner/manager of 20 properties in New England featuring independent living, assisted living and SLR’s proprietary Compass Memory Support Neighborhood®. SLR’s team of 1200+ associates deliver compassionate professional care to thousands of seniors daily.
